The battle of the sites

After a weekend away in Prague with some truly inspirational people I decided to try and make my website in google sites. I have had my wikispace site for several years and it has been frustrating me that I cannot make it look how I want without paying for an upgrade. I had been avoiding google sites because I initially found it quite hard to work with but after seeing what some friends of mine have done with it I have decided to give it a go.

At the moment I am quite pleased with how it lets me break up the pages and change backgrounds etc. It also links nicely with this blog so it can act as a better professional work space than the wiki. Furthermore being able to build a site from scratch instead of modifying pages is a significant benefit, it is still a learning curve on a new platform but that in itself is a good way of expanding my knowledge of how to use different types of site for educational benefits.
